About This Book
Herobrine is not just any Minecrafter—he’s a legendary warrior armored for battle! When terrifying sea zombies threaten the peaceful Overworld, only Herobrine and his brother have the courage to fight back. Their epic mission could change Minecraft forever.
Quick Assessment
This middle-grade fiction book features themes of courage and heroism as young readers follow Herobrine and his brother confronting a sea zombie threat in Minecraft’s Overworld. Suitable for ages 9-12, it combines adventure with humor while exploring teamwork and bravery. Parents should note the story includes fantasy violence typical of Minecraft-themed narratives.
Why we rated Bullies and Buddies 11MP
Bullies and Buddies is written at a Level 6 reading level across 208 pages. Strong independent readers around grade 7.0 can typically handle this book on their own; with parent or teacher support, Bullies and Buddies works for readers up to grade 8.0.
We rate Bullies and Buddies as 11MP ("Moderate — Physical") because the content sits in the "Moderate" range — moderate conflict that may involve loss, scary scenes, or interpersonal stakes. The strongest signals come from physical peril — these are the dimensions parents should evaluate against their reader's tolerance.
No specific content flags were raised by community reviewers, which is consistent with the moderate intensity score.
Thematically, Bullies and Buddies explores adventure, fantasy world-building, friendship, and humor — these threads give the book room to mean different things to different readers.
